Transaction 51af908badd65b62dcb35f3e1e97464c594a8cae600d9b0c5aa780a4408ee510
1 Input
1 Output
-
51af908badd65b62dcb35f3e1e97464c594a8cae600d9b0c5aa780a4408ee510:0
- value
- 10700
- script pubkey
- OP_0 OP_PUSHBYTES_20 953cacc7f4f90f2fb7803ab57726ce7c65dd9948
- address
- bc1qj572e3l5ly8jlduq826hwfkw03jamx2gqrs5z7